%0 Journal Article %A DU Ming-Lin1 %A HU Zhang-Wei1 %A HUANG Zuo-Xi1 %A LI Fang1 %A LIN Zhong-Quan2 %A XIAO Xiao-Jun1* %T Establishment and Optimization of Wild Beltilla striata Regeneration System %D 2015 %R 10.7525/j.issn.1673-5102.2015.06.006 %J Bulletin of Botanical Research %P 825-831 %V 35 %N 6 %X We used the ripe capsules from wild Bletilla striata as explants to establish regeneration system. The optimal medium for seed germination was 1/2MS+6-BA 1.0 mg·L-1+NAA 0.1 mg·L-1+AC 0.5 g·L-1. The most suitable medium for PLB multiplication was MS+KT 1.0 mg·L-1+NAA 0.1 mg·L-1+AC 0.5 g·L-1, while MS+6-BA 0.5 mg·L-1+KT 1.0 mg·L-1+NAA 0.1 mg·L-1+AC 0.5 g·L-1 was appropriate for PLB differentiation. The optimal medium for adventitious buds multiplication was MS+6-BA 0.5 mg·L-1+KT 1.0 mg·L-1+NAA 0.1 mg·L-1+AC 0.5 g·L-1+potato juice 150 g·L-1, and the proliferation rate was up to 343% after 30 days. The most suitable rooting medium was 1/2MS+IBA 0.5 mg·L-1+AC 0.5 g·L-1+potato juice 100 g·L-1 with the rooting rate of 100%. The best way of tube seedlings transplanting was under the volume ratio of sphagna: batk: Coconut chaff: wood flour of 2∶2∶1∶1 with 99% of survival rate. %U https://bbr.nefu.edu.cn/EN/10.7525/j.issn.1673-5102.2015.06.006
